### Contrast Audit Onboarding

The Lumenwick contrast audit runs weekly against the Pellago design tokens. Failures block merge on any component touching text or icon colors. New checks land in the `a11y-sweep` repo; review them before Thursday's sync. To push audit definitions to the shared runner, sign commits with the key below.

deploy key for kagup-bawig: bky9_ZMq28eTw9

All Quillmere services must pin direct dependencies to exact versions, with transitive dependencies locked via committed lockfiles. Upgrades require a signed review from the platform team, and unpinned ranges fail CI automatically. Exceptions are time-boxed to thirty days and logged. As a security reviewer, start with the policy rationale and exception register on the page below.

dashboard of taduf-yagap = https://confluence.tolvaqsys.internal/display/display/projects/display

Ticket: Broker upgrade left config drift behind

Hey — quick heads up before your shift. We upgraded the Quillbus broker on prod last night, and it mostly went fine, but the upgrade tool rewrote a few settings that no longer match what's in the Ansible repo. Staging still has the old values, so behavior differs between environments and alerts may look weird until we reconcile. Don't restart the brokers before we sort this. For reference, here's what prod is actually running with right now.

settings of bafof-tagep:
[frador]
port = 9300
region = west-1
host = frador.norvacorp.corp
timeout_ms = 3000
retries = 5

FAQ: Why are cold starts so slow on Wrenfold handlers?

Q: My handler takes 6–12 seconds on first invoke. Normal?
A: Yes. Wrenfold provisions an isolate, pulls the layer cache, and hydrates config from the Saltmarsh store on cold start. Keep bundles under 10 MB and avoid top-level network calls. Pre-warming is enabled only on paid tiers. As a contractor, you'll need one-time access to the warm-pool config vault to tune this; unlock it with the recovery passphrase below.

vault phrase of yaduf-yajop = lamath-kelix-aldion-zorius-ulaox-eliax-gorox-norok-fenael-fenath-julael-pelius-belius-druion